Specifications
Model HC6000
Technology 3 x 0.74" LCD (with Micro Lens Technology) Resolution 1920 x 1080 (total: 2,073,600 pixels) Brightness 1000 ANSI lumens Contrast 13,000:1 with automatic iris function Vertical Frequency (V-Sync) 50–120 Hz Horizontal Frequency (H-Sync) 15 –100 kHz Band Width up to 162 MHz Projection Lamp 160 W Lamp Life approx. 5000 hours (low mode)¹ Lens F/1.8 –2.3, f = 23.5–37.6 mm Throw Ratio 1.4–2.3:1 Focus/Zoom Motorized focus and zoom, zoom ratio: 1.6:1 Picture Diagonal 1.27–7.62 m Fan Noise 19 dB (low mode) PC Compatibility 640 x 480 (expand) to 1600 x 1200 (compress) pixels, Sync on green available Video Compatibility NTSC/NTSC 4.43, PAL (incl. PAL-M, N), PAL-60, SECAM, Comp. Video: 480i/p (525i/p),
576i/p (625i/p), 720p (750p 50/60 Hz), 1080i (1125i 50/60 Hz), 1080p (1125p 24/50/60 Hz), SCART (RGB + 1 V-Sync)
Features Automatic iris function, Lens Shift (horizontal and vertical, adjustable in 2 levels), Digital Keystone Correction (vertical), 3D Y/C digital Comb Filter, 3D Noise Reduction, 3D Color Uniformity Correction, AV memory function, 10-bit signal processing, user adjustable gamma function, screen size select, 10-language OSD, PIN-code protection (key & menu access), easy lamp access, HQVTM technology (Silicon Optix)
Input Terminals PC (RGB): 1 x mini-D-sub 15-pin Video: 2 x HDMI (vers. 1.3), 1 x RCA, 1 x S-Video, 1 x RCA (Y, PB, PR)
Output Terminals 12 V Trigger Out, 1 x stereo-mini-jack (ø 3.5 mm) Communication Terminals RS-232C, 1 x D-sub 9-pin Remote Control Complete operation of the projector, illuminated, direct control of sources (incl. AV memory) Dimensions (W x H x D) 334 x 125 x 352 mm (excl. stand feet) Weight 5.6 kg Power Consumption 250 W Power Supply AC 100–240 V, 50/60 Hz Accessories (incl. in delivery) Cable set, remote control (incl. battery), safety manual (incl. explanation for Quick Start),
multilingual user manual (CD-ROM), lens cap
1
Depending on the operation environment and application. This is an average value given by the lamp manufacturer based on ideal conditions.
